Green Ceramic ZOOM Brake Pads for Kaabo Wolf Warrior 11 Electric Scooter
These Green Ceramic ZOOM Brake Pads are specifically designed for the Kaabo Wolf Warrior 11 electric scooter, ensuring reliable braking performance. This set includes two brake pads, a spring, and a pin, providing the necessary components for a single caliper replacement.
Product Features and Advantages
- Ceramic Compound: The ceramic lining offers a balance of durability and quiet operation, contributing to a longer lifespan compared to some other pad types and reducing braking noise.
- Direct Compatibility: Engineered to fit ZOOM oil brakes, specifically compatible with ZOOM MT200, M315, M355, and M395 models found on the Kaabo Wolf Warrior 11.
- Optimised Performance: Designed to provide consistent stopping power for your electric scooter, enhancing safety and control during rides.
Compatibility and Installation
These brake pads are a direct replacement for the Kaabo Wolf Warrior 11 electric scooter's ZOOM braking system. To ensure correct fitment, please verify that your scooter uses ZOOM MT200, M315, M355, or M395 oil brakes. Always compare the shape and dimensions of these pads with your existing ones before installation.
For safe installation, it is recommended to have brake pad replacement performed by a qualified technician or follow the manufacturer's service manual for your Kaabo Wolf Warrior 11. Proper installation is crucial for optimal braking performance and rider safety.
Maintenance and Safety Guidance
Regular inspection of your brake pads is essential for safe operation. Replace pads when they show signs of significant wear, such as reduced thickness of the friction material or scoring on the brake disc. Contaminated brake pads (e.g., with oil or grease) should be replaced immediately, as they can severely impair braking effectiveness.
After installing new brake pads, a proper "bedding-in" procedure is recommended. This typically involves a series of moderate stops from increasing speeds to allow the pads to conform to the brake disc, optimising their performance and lifespan. Avoid sudden, hard braking during the initial bedding-in period.
